Oman’s Top Diplomat Voices Concern Over US-Israel Action on Iran


(MENAFN) Oman’s foreign minister publicly criticized the recent joint military strikes carried out by the United States and Israel against Iran, expressing concern that the escalation could derail diplomatic progress and intensify regional instability.

Badr Albusaidi said he was troubled by the developments, warning that the attacks had disrupted ongoing negotiations. Writing on the US-based social media platform X, he stated, "I am dismayed. Active and serious negotiations have yet again been undermined,"

He further argued that the strikes were counterproductive to both American strategic interests and broader international stability, adding, "Neither the interests of the United States nor the cause of global peace are well served by this."

Calling directly on Washington to avoid deeper involvement, Albusaidi said, "I urge the United States not to get sucked in further," and stressed, "This is not your war."

He also expressed concern for civilians who may be affected by the hostilities, writing, "I pray for the innocents who will suffer,"

His comments are particularly significant given Oman’s longstanding mediating role in discussions between Washington and Tehran over Iran’s nuclear activities. Just hours before the strikes, Albusaidi had met with US Vice President JD Vance and conveyed optimism about diplomatic prospects, stating that "peace is within our reach."

The military action occurred while the United States and Iran were engaged in negotiations concerning Tehran’s nuclear program, with the latest round of talks having concluded in Geneva on Thursday.

In announcing the operation early Saturday, US and Israeli officials described it as a coordinated effort targeting what they called "threats" posed by the "Iranian regime."

The developments follow an earlier episode last June, when the United States conducted strikes on three Iranian nuclear facilities during a 12-day confrontation between Israel and Iran.
